Alabama Legislature passed SB109, referring same-sex marriage constitutional ban to voters

On March 10, 2005, the Alabama Senate voted 30-0 to concur in House amendments to SB109, completing legislative passage of the "Sanctity of Marriage Amendment" two days after the House passed the amended bill 85-7 on March 8, 2005. The joint resolution-style act, sponsored by Sen. Hinton Mitchem, proposed a state constitutional amendment barring same-sex marriage licenses and denying recognition to any same-sex marriage, civil union, or common-law marriage formed under any jurisdiction's law, and referred the measure directly to the next statewide ballot.
